Summary
Predicted to enable dihydrofolate synthase activity. Predicted to be involved in folic acid-containing compound biosynthetic process. Located in mitochondrion. [provided by Alliance of Genome Resources, Apr 2022]

General protein information

Preferred Names
putative tetrahydrofolate synthase
NP_012790.1
  • Putative dihydrofolate synthetase; similar to E. coli folylpolyglutamate synthetase/dihydrofolate synthetase; the authentic, non-tagged protein is detected in highly purified mitochondria in high-throughput studies; RMA1 has a paralog, FOL3, that arose from the whole genome duplication
